About Nottingham Forest

Nottingham Forest Football Club, often referred to as Forest, are a professional football club based in West Bridgford, Nottinghamshire, England. Founded in 1865 Forest have played home matches at the City Ground since 1898. They currently compete in the EFL Championship, the second tier of the English football league system.

Forest have won one League title, two FA Cups, four League Cups, one FA Charity Shield, two European Cups, and one UEFA Super Cup. The club has competed in the top two tiers of English football since their admission to the Football League, with the exception of five seasons in the third tier. Their most successful period was under the management of Brian Clough and Peter Taylor in the late 1970s and early 1980s, which included back-to-back wins in the European Cup in 1979 and 1980.

In Clough's last decade at the club, Forest won the 1989 and 1990 League Cups and were losing finalists in the 1991 FA Cup Final, before relegation from the Premier League in 1993. Upon an immediate return Forest finished third in the Premier League in 1995, before the club suffered relegation again in 1997 and, after a brief return, once more in 1999. Forest have not been back in the Premier League since.

The club's fiercest rivalry is with Derby County, with whom they contest the East Midlands derby and compete for the Brian Clough Trophy. Forest also contest the Nottingham derby with city rivals Notts County, however, as Forest have predominantly played in higher leagues than their neighbours fixtures between the two clubs have been rare in recent history.

The dilemmas facing Chris Hughton at Nottingham Forest ahead of Cardiff on Good Friday




By George Harbey


Tuesday 30th March 2021



Nottingham Forest will be hoping to start a hectic Easter period strongly as they prepare to take on Cardiff City in South Wales on Good Friday.

The Reds have had time to recharge their batteries and gear up for their final eight league games, where they will hope to secure their Championship status for another year.

Chris Hughton’s side are winless in their last six games, but took confidence heading into the international break after a valiant second half display against Brentford, where they earned a hard-fought point at Brentford.

The task will now be for Forest to put a few more points on the board so that they can mathematically put their relegation fears to bed once and for all, starting with a trip to Cardiff on Good Friday.

With a majority of the squad having nearly a fortnight to rest and recuperate, here, we take a look at a couple of dilemmas Hughton may be facing ahead of the trip across the M5 to South Wales…






Worrall back in?


Worrall has missed the last three games through injury after he cracked a rib in the 1-0 defeat to Luton. He played against Watford a few days later unknown to the problem, but Chris Hughton has previously said that he should be back available after the international break.

Worrall will be assessed ahead of the trip to Cardiff, and a decision has to be made on whether he is fit enough to regain his place in the side.

If he is fit enough to do so, then there is a decision to be made on who misses out. Tobias Figueiredo is more likely to drop out, as the Portuguese centre-half continues to divide opinions on a weekly basis.

But Scott McKenna, who is currently on international duty with Scotland, has only just returned from an injury himself, so with two games in the space of three days, it wouldn’t be a surprise to see him miss out in South Wales.






Bong or Ribeiro?


Yuri Ribeiro will be keen to prove his worth to Hughton with his contract set to run out at the end of the season.

It has been a frustrating campaign for the left-back, who has failed to replicate the form he displayed under Sabri Lamouchi last season.

He has jostled with Gaetan Bong for a place in the first-team – Hughton has a lot of trust in the latter, after he was a consistent performer for him at Brighton.

Bong endured a mixed afternoon at Brentford last time out. The first half was one to forget, as he gave away a penalty for pulling down Ivan Toney and struggled to cope with Bryan Mbeumo’s power.

But the second half saw him make a vital block to deny the Bees, and it was his cross which led to Filip Krovinovic slotting home from inside the area.

Against another promotion-chasing team in Cardiff, it wouldn’t be a surprise to see Bong start again, but only if he has recovered from the injury he sustained shortly after Forest’s equaliser in West London.

Pre-match facts

Cardiff City have won 10 of their last 12 league meetings with Nottingham Forest (D1 L1).


Nottingham Forest are looking to win consecutive away league matches against Cardiff for the first time ever, having won 1-0 last season.


Since Mick McCarthy’s first game in charge, only Norwich and Barnsley (30) have won more Championship points than Cardiff City (29).


After winning 3-0 against Wycombe in February, Nottingham Forest have scored just five goals in 10 league games and never more than once in a game (W2 D4 L4).


Cardiff manager Mick McCarthy has won seven of his last nine home league matches against Nottingham Forest (D1 L1).
